Outline of Final Research Achievements

[Purpose] In this study, we try to provide a list of the genes that change the expression levels in phase with oscillation of sex hormones. [Materials&Methods] Blood samples were collected from two Japanese macaques with spontaneous ovulation. The blood concentrations of estradiol and progesterone were measured with time. We extracted RNAs from the blood at the peaks of the hormone concentrations just before and after ovulation, and conducted RNAseq for the four samples. [Progress] We are going to analyze the raw data of RNAseq.
